Aparna Highstreet

Hyderabad

  • Site Area: 5.2 acres
  • Built Up: 2,00,000 sq. ft.

A retail destination conceived as an urban oasis of landscape, spectacle, and slow leisure

Set within Gachibowli, Hyderabad, at the centre of a larger emerging masterplan, Aparna Deccan Town High Street Retail is envisioned as far more than a commercial precinct. The proposal seeks to shape a new kind of public destination: one that draws together shopping, entertainment, food, and recreation within an environment defined as much by atmosphere as by programme. Surrounded by high-end residences, villas, and neighbouring commercial development, the site occupies a natural catchment for footfall, while the relative absence of comparable retail destinations in the vicinity gives the project a particular civic and market relevance.

The architecture is organised as a low-rise, naturally ventilated high street arranged around a preserved central spine of mother earth. Rather than allowing built mass to dominate the plot, the scheme offsets its blocks to retain a substantial green core, enabling native trees, water bodies, shaded courts, and open promenades to become the project’s defining experience. The multiplex anchors the heavier southern edge, while retail and food-and-beverage zones unfold more lightly towards the north and east, aligning the composition with both climatic logic and Vaastu principles. Across the site, punctured courts, terraced decks, and landscaped spill-outs create a sequence of movement that feels closer to a garden walk than a conventional mall interior.

Environmental performance is embedded within this spatial idea. Mutual shading, prevailing wind movement, extensive softscape, and integrated water features are all used to lower perceptible temperature and make the public realm more habitable through much of the year. Above, a rooftop sky garden with breweries, restaurants, and alfresco terraces extends the experience into a more festive social landscape. What emerges is a high street conceived with unusual ambition: commercially vibrant, climatically intelligent, and memorable for the way it turns retail into an immersive urban retreat.
